    I went to Campus Walk Dental for a cleaning after moving to Durham and needing to establish care…read morewith a new dentist. The cleaning was standard. However, during the cleaning Dr. Pilon told me that I needed to get "preventative fillings" as I had some dark spots that would "eventually" turn into cavities. I was a bit puzzled as I had only had 1-2 cavities in my entire life before this, but not wanting to question a doctor's authority, I scheduled a follow-up to get some of these "cavities" filled a few weeks later. When I went back to get my cavities filled, I was surprised that Dr. Pilon ending up doing 3-4 fillings. It was not communicated well with me what was going to be done and I found myself surprised at the price of the service. Following this appointment, I experienced a good deal of pain where the cavities had been filled which seemed unusual to me as I hadn't had this experience with fillings in the past. Weeks following the appointment, I found I could not chew on the side of mouth where the fillings had been done. They were sensitive to hold/cold and I resorted to only chewing food on one side of my mouth as a result. I waited for the pain to go away but it never did. Finally, last week I was flossing my teeth and one of the fillings popped right out. I was stunned. I promptly scheduled an appointment at another dentist who told me that the technique used by Dr. Pilon was mediocre at best, and that I would eventually need to get the fillings re-done to prevent further pain. The staff at this 2nd dentist also told me that my teeth looked beautiful and they could not imagine that I would need any fillings whatsoever, and especially not the amount that Dr. Pilon told me that I needed. Now I will have to pay to get them all re-done. Overall, I feel that was gypped out of my money with the guise of needing multiple fillings that were completely unnecessary. And not only that, they were done poorly and left me in pain for months. I would not recommend this practice to anyone. This is not from a place of trying to tear this business down, but rather to prevent others from having this same experience.
